Does Orlando have two airports?

There are two main airports in the Orlando area: Orlando International Airport (MCO) and Sanford International Airport (SFB).

Regarding this, what is the difference between the two Orlando airports?

Orlando International Airport and Orlando Executive Airport serve the Greater Orlando area. Orlando International Airport is also known by its International Air Transport Association designation, MCO. The IATA airport code for Orlando Executive Airport is ORL.

How far apart are the two airports in Orlando Florida?

The distance between Orlando Airport (MCO) and Orlando Sanford Airport (SFB) is 24 miles.

Is Orlando a big airport?

Orlando International Airport (IATA: MCO, ICAO: KMCO, FAA LID: MCO) is a major public airport located six miles (10 km) southeast of Downtown Orlando, Florida, United States. At 12,600 acres (5,100 ha), MCO is one of the largest commercial airports in terms of land area in the United States.

Which Orlando airport is bigger?

For the second year in a row, Orlando International Airport topped all Florida airports for the volume of passengers. According to preliminary figures from Airport Councils International, an airport trade group, Orlando in 2018 handled 47.7 million passengers and ranked as 10th-busiest in the nation.

Why is it called MCO airport?

Orlando International Airport gained its airport code, MCO, from its former name, McCoy Air Force Base, which operated there. Locals joke MCO stands for “Mickey's Corporate Office,” as Walt Disney World is located just minutes from the airport.

How long is the flight to Florida?

The average flight time from the UK to Florida is 9 hours. Norwegian Airlines flies non-stop from London Gatwick to Orlando in 9 hours and 15 minutes. You can also fly from Gatwick to Tampa with Finnair in just under 10 hours, and Virgin Atlantic flights between London Heathrow and Miami take 9 hours and 50 minutes.
